Which pair of molecules are polar species?
Answer: C
π‘ Solution & Explanation
Step 1: Analyze the polarities of the molecules. CO2, BF3, CS2, and SO3 are highly symmetrical and non-polar (mu = 0). Step 2: SO2 is a bent molecule (sp2 hybridized with one lone pair) and is polar. SCl2 is also a bent molecule (sp3 hybridized with two lone pairs) and is polar. Step 3: Since both SO2 and SCl2 have non-zero dipole moments, they are both polar species, matching option (c).
